Celtic is circling back on a deal for Danish striker Kasper Hogh, the Bodo/Glimt forward who spent the winter making Champions League defenders look ordinary. The Scottish club tried to land the 25-year-old in January but walked away when the Norwegian side bumped the price tag. Now, with summer approaching and Celtic’s squad in need of reinforcements, the pursuit is back on.

From £7 million to £10 million, and counting

Celtic’s January pursuit of Hogh fell apart over money. Bodo/Glimt initially valued the forward at around £7 million, but as Hogh kept finding the net in Europe’s premier club competition, that figure climbed to £10 million.

Hogh scored in pivotal Champions League matches against Manchester City, Atletico Madrid, and Inter Milan, helping Bodo/Glimt advance to the last 16. Celtic opted not to meet the revised valuation in January.

Celtic reportedly leading the race

According to renowned journalist Gianluca Di Marzio, Celtic is currently leading the race to sign Hogh as of May 2026. Norwich City remains a potential rival. The English Championship side submitted a bid for Hogh in January that was rejected, and their interest hasn’t evaporated. Hearts FC is also reportedly monitoring the situation.

Why Celtic needs this deal

Celtic faces a significant summer rebuild, with various players expected to depart, including loanees returning to parent clubs and individuals whose contracts have expired. At 25, Hogh is entering his prime years, with Champions League goals against Manchester City, Atletico Madrid, and Inter Milan representing genuine and recent pedigree.

The January precedent is instructive. Bodo/Glimt raised their price once and Celtic blinked. If the Norwegian club pushes beyond £10 million this summer, citing increased competition from Norwich and others, Celtic will face the same calculus again.
